Automatic Budget Reallocation (ABR)


Several category and class level expenditure object codes have the letters "ABR" in the object code name. ABR stands for Automatic Budget Reallocation, which is a method by which budget dollars are automatically transferred from predefined budget "pools" to detail object codes.

ABR codes are for budgetary purposes only and should not be used to charge a detail expense. For additional information about ABR refer to 7.01, Budget Overview
